Konaseema Thugs Movie Synopsis:
Konaseema Thugs is a Telugu remake film distributed in Telugu states by Mythri Movie Makers. The film’s origin is in Tamil with the title, Thugs. Going by trailer, Konaseema Thugs looked interesting, presenting a gang war in a raw and rustic way. Love, vengeance, and death are the key elements of Konaseema Thugs. Bobby Simha’s presence lent much weight to the film. So the film was released today amid decent expectations, despite being a non-commercial and non-star-packed one. Appreciation For Director Brinda Gopal:
It is good to see Brinda Gopal, a nationally acclaimed dance choreographer, is now working on back-to-back projects as a director. Last year, Brinda made Hey Sinamika with a set of talented actors, including Dulquer Salmaan, Kajal Aggarwal, and Aditi Rao Hydari. Hey Sinamika is a breezy rom-com film filled with strong emotions. This year, Brinda has come up with a raw and rustic film, Konaseema Thugs, set against the backdrop of gang wars, with a new bunch of talent. Konaseema Thugs Movie Story:
Seshu (Hridhu Haroon) has been sent to Kakinada jail under unexpected circumstances, due to the evil setup of Peddi Reddy. Arogya Raj, the jailer, tortures Seshu more than anyone. Seshu meets Dora (Bobby Simha) in the jail, gets close to him, and plans to escape from the jail. How Seshu and Dora succeed in this escape from jail is the rest of the film’s narrative.
Konaseema Movie Review:
Konaseema Thugs has a strong story with a good screenplay and direction from Brinda Gopal. However, the screenplay has an extended, detailed narrative from Brinda, which can be felt as a bit of a lag for some sections of the audience. But the intermission block and the second half of proceedings with the escape plan operation are very interesting. The screenplay in the second half is racy, and the best mark for Brinda is that she hasn’t deviated much from the storyline in the quest for commercial elements. Instead, Brinda chose a realistic approach for her narrative, and that forms the soul of the film. The production values of the film are top-notch. The background score from Sam CS and the cinematography from Priyesh Gurusamy are the film’s technical highlights. The dubbing is well suited to Telugu, and the credits go to Mythri Movie Makers.
Hridhu Haroon’s performance is very natural and realistic. Despite being a beginner in his acting career, Hridhu presented innocence, emotions, and aggression decently. Hridhu’s role is set in jail and has shades of being suppressed and rising to fight, so he has a great opportunity to explore and explode as an actor.
Bobby Simha’s attitude in the film is a special treat for sure. We all know how versatile actor Bobby Simha is. He repeated his fine performance and king-size screen presence once again in Konaseema Thugs.
Anaswara Rajan, as a dumb girl, does her character appreciably well.
Why Should You Watch Konaseema Thugs?
Konaseema Thugs has a realistic way of telling a story of jail mates where the actors deliver natural performances. The making of the film deserves appreciation. If you are bored of regular commercial entertainers and interested in experiencing an engaging story with raw narration and realistic making, then give Konaseema Thugs a try.
